Produces very big bunches of large round grapes, slightly dented in appearance. The fleshy pulp has a simple and crisp taste.
This is one of the best grapes, always well appreciated for its thin skinned, average sized, golden grapes with a juicy taste that melts in your mouth.
The leaves are laden with tannin, reddened by June and are used to make infusions used as a tonic for venous troubles as well as in a footbath to cure heaviness in the legs. Small to average sized, very black grapes.
The bunches are large and conical. The grapes are spherical and quite large with a skin of medium thickness and a firm flesh with a slight musky flavour.
